    Quote Originally Posted by Karen View Post
    You should make it a habit to walk around your car once before you drive anywhere - check your tires, and your plates, and make sure everything else looks fine. It's just a good habit to get into, wherever you live!
    I actually do this every morning. And usually I try to park somewhere that I will walk up to my car on the passenger side so then I check both sides all the time. It's a very good habit to get into. I almost drove over an hour with a very low tire. Well, I wouldn't have gotten very far before it went flat. But because I had parked where I came out to the passenger side, I saw the tire and was able to get it fixed before the long drive.
